David Topping
David Topping is an experienced bass-baritone vocal soloist, having appeared as soloist with the Phoenix Symphony; the Lyric Opera Theater of Arizona State University; the Phoenix Chorale (formerly known as the Phoenix Bach Choir); the Sommerakademie J.S. Bach in Stuttgart, Germany, the Pacific Symphony Orchestra, the U.S. Air Force Band and Singing Sergeants, and with numerous choral ensembles, both in the Phoenix area and elsewhere.
His choral and vocal training includes studies at the Oberlin Conservatory of Music, California State University at Fullerton, the Musikhochschule in Frankfurt, Germany, and Arizona State University. Topping holds a Bachelor's degree in Music Education from California State University at Fullerton and a Master's degree in Choral Conducting from Arizona State. He helped create ChoralNet.org--the primary choral music website and is the Director of Music at Los Arcos United Methodist Church, Scottsdale.
In addition to musical activities, Topping also operates a web design and consulting business (HyperCreations.com) and is the Computer Systems Manager for the Desert Southwest Conference of the United Methodist Church. He resides in Tempe with his wife Jody and has two children, Ryan and Erika.
